What is the Summer Explorations Program?

The Summer Explorations Program is a safe, fun, and engaging summer program for elementary school students offered by Watertown Community Education, a department of Watertown Public Schools. This program is available to students entering grades K - 5 in September 2026 at the Cunniff, Hosmer, and Lowell Schools. During the program, students will engage in hands-on activities including arts and crafts, STEM, sensory, and critical thinking projects --- all related to the week’s theme.  Students will also enjoy various social, movement, and creative activities such as sports, music and dancing, and spend plenty of time outdoors. In addition, when possible, our program may include on-site enrichment programs and experiences as well as local field trips.

What is the weekly tuition for Summer Explorations?

Tuition is $425.00 per week for the regular day (8:30am - 5:30pm) and $525.00 per week for the regular day plus early drop off (7:15am - 5:30pm). The per week tuition includes a $100.00 hold fee/deposit, this is not an additional fee. The $100.00 hold fee/deposit for each week is not refundable for any reason and cannot be transferred to another week of the program.

What is the process to change or cancel your student’s registration?

Once your student has been offered a space for one or more weeks of the Summer Explorations Program and you have submitted your full tuition payment or weekly deposit payment, they are officially confirmed to attend for those weeks. Any cancellations or changes made to your registration and/or week(s) requested after payment has been received will be considered a cancellation. There is a non-refundable fee of $100 for each week your student is confirmed to attend the program. If you choose to cancel one or more weeks, we cannot refund you the $100 per week hold fee. This fee is included in the weekly tuition and is not in addition to the weekly tuition. If you paid for the full tuition cost for one or more weeks and you provide written email notice that you are canceling your student’s enrollment with at least 14-calendar days' notice prior to the week they are scheduled to attend, you will be refunded for weekly tuition minus the $100 per week non-refundable hold fee

 
If you registered for a week or weeks and wish to change those weeks, you can submit your change request via email to debora.cornelius@watertown.k12.ma.us and jeffrey.bodner@watertown.k12.ma.us at least 14-calendar days prior to the start of the week your student is registered to attend. A change is considered a cancellation of the week you initially registered and paid for and there is a $100 non-refundable hold fee that will not be refunded or transferred for the individual week you are changing. Any remaining tuition paid above the $100 hold fee can be transferred to another program week assuming there is availability for your student to attend that week.

Please note that tuition will not be prorated or reduced due to absences, illness, early departure, unexpected program closures, any days school the school buildings must be closed unexpectedly, or for any reason, a student is unable to attend or unable make full use of the program.
